A masonry construction type that has been use for many millennia is stone walls. The majority of the stones used to build stone barriers are accessible locally. Depending on the stone’s resistance to weathering, water resistance, and capacity for being carved into regular forms before construction, the quality of building stone differs considerably.

Stone Walls : Factors to consider

Before building a stone wall, there are a few crucial considerations that must be made.

  • Ensure that the boundaries are constructed correctly. No thicker than 450mm should be use for the wall.
  • Use of mud cement should be avoid in higher earthquake zones. Instead, a 1:3 ratio for lime-sand mortar and a 1:6 ratio for cement-sand mortar should be use.
  • To form the stones, use chisels and tools.
  • Through-stones or interlocking bond-stones must be use every 600mm along the height and every 1.2m or so along the length.

Navi Mumbai Stone Walls : Disadvantages

While stone walls do have a lot of advantages, they are not devoid of disadvantages.

  • Stone walls need a properly structured underlying layer that can be costly at times.
  • It is difficult to build a stone wall compared to a regular wall.
  • Along with low tensile strength, and seismic resistance, it also has a high self-weight.

 

 

Navi Mumbai Stone Walls : Dry vs mortared stone wall

Dry Stone Wall Mortar Stone Wall
Dry stone wall does not use mortar and can be built with varying shapes and sizes of stones. Mortar stone walls, on the other hand, use well-shaped stones.
These are less costly. Mortar stone walls are more expensive.
Does not require expertise when it comes to building a dry stone wall. Mortar stone wall requires skilled labour.
You can use any local stone. Selective stones need to be use in terms of shape.
Can get easily damage during heavy storms and rain. These walls can sustain heavy storms and rain.
Dry stone walls are usually made for temporary use. Mortar stone walls are built for permanent use.
